|
Fair Value of Financial Instruments - Changes in Fair Value Associated with Level III Financial Instruments (Details) - USD ($)
$ in Thousands
|3 Months Ended
|6 Months Ended
|
Jun. 30, 2018
|
Jun. 30, 2017
|
Jun. 30, 2018
|
Jun. 30, 2017
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|$ 124,784
|$ 119,679
|$ 128,081
|$ 147,143
|Purchases
|(1,111)
|(612)
|(1,712)
|(8,435)
|Sales
|(12,627)
|(2,925)
|(18,546)
|(41,773)
|Transfers in
|0
|0
|0
|0
|Transfers out
|145
|601
|845
|601
|Realized gains/(losses)
|6,827
|1,814
|11,990
|22,145
|Unrealized gains/(losses)
|(10,836)
|1,778
|(13,278)
|(14,992)
|Ending balance
|109,114
|120,357
|109,114
|120,357
|Unrealized gains/ (losses) for assets held at period end
|(3,152)
|3,411
|(3,239)
|9,945
|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|1,389
|3,906
|4,433
|1,487
|Purchases
|(1,192)
|0
|(2,497)
|(719)
|Sales
|0
|7,758
|3,226
|7,758
|Transfers in
|0
|0
|0
|0
|Transfers out
|0
|0
|0
|0
|Realized gains/(losses)
|1,192
|(7,758)
|(729)
|(7,039)
|Unrealized gains/(losses)
|(384)
|1,667
|(3,428)
|4,086
|Ending balance
|1,005
|5,573
|1,005
|5,573
|Unrealized gains/(losses) for liabilities held at period end
|531
|4,753
|1,005
|5,573
|Financial instruments and other inventory positions owned
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|3,147
|8,986
|2,021
|23,824
|Purchases
|(4)
|(5)
|(4)
|(1,241)
|Sales
|(1,840)
|(2,183)
|(3,605)
|(16,561)
|Transfers in
|0
|0
|0
|0
|Transfers out
|0
|0
|700
|0
|Realized gains/(losses)
|1,162
|1,072
|2,923
|12,747
|Unrealized gains/(losses)
|(1,480)
|(1,408)
|350
|(14,779)
|Ending balance
|993
|6,472
|993
|6,472
|Unrealized gains/ (losses) for assets held at period end
|(348)
|225
|839
|265
|Investments
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|121,637
|110,693
|126,060
|123,319
|Purchases
|(1,107)
|(607)
|(1,708)
|(7,194)
|Sales
|(10,787)
|(742)
|(14,941)
|(25,212)
|Transfers in
|0
|0
|0
|0
|Transfers out
|145
|601
|145
|601
|Realized gains/(losses)
|5,665
|742
|9,067
|9,398
|Unrealized gains/(losses)
|(9,356)
|3,186
|(13,628)
|(213)
|Ending balance
|108,121
|113,885
|108,121
|113,885
|Unrealized gains/ (losses) for assets held at period end
|(2,804)
|3,186
|(4,078)
|9,680
|Taxable securities | Financial instruments and other inventory positions owned
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|2,686
|Purchases
|0
|Sales
|(2,703)
|Transfers in
|0
|Transfers out
|0
|Realized gains/(losses)
|716
|Unrealized gains/(losses)
|(699)
|Ending balance
|0
|0
|Unrealized gains/ (losses) for assets held at period end
|0
|Tax-exempt securities | Financial instruments and other inventory positions owned
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|1,117
|700
|1,077
|Purchases
|0
|0
|0
|Sales
|0
|0
|0
|Transfers in
|0
|0
|0
|Transfers out
|0
|700
|0
|Realized gains/(losses)
|0
|0
|0
|Unrealized gains/(losses)
|0
|0
|40
|Ending balance
|0
|1,117
|0
|1,117
|Unrealized gains/ (losses) for assets held at period end
|0
|0
|40
|Short-term securities
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Transfers out
|0
|0
|0
|0
|Short-term securities | Financial instruments and other inventory positions owned
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|719
|744
|714
|744
|Purchases
|0
|0
|0
|0
|Sales
|(725)
|(25)
|(725)
|(25)
|Transfers in
|0
|0
|0
|0
|Realized gains/(losses)
|51
|2
|51
|2
|Unrealized gains/(losses)
|0
|0
|5
|0
|Ending balance
|45
|721
|45
|721
|Unrealized gains/ (losses) for assets held at period end
|0
|0
|0
|0
|Mortgage-backed securities | Financial instruments and other inventory positions owned
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|284
|5,492
|481
|5,365
|Purchases
|0
|0
|0
|(996)
|Sales
|0
|(1,065)
|(5)
|(1,854)
|Transfers in
|0
|0
|0
|0
|Transfers out
|0
|0
|0
|0
|Realized gains/(losses)
|0
|(18)
|0
|296
|Unrealized gains/(losses)
|(266)
|(158)
|(458)
|(552)
|Ending balance
|18
|4,251
|18
|4,251
|Unrealized gains/ (losses) for assets held at period end
|(94)
|(158)
|(91)
|(158)
|Derivative contracts | Financial instruments and other inventory positions owned
|Fair Value, Assets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|2,144
|1,633
|126
|13,952
|Purchases
|(245)
|Purchases
|4
|5
|4
|Sales
|(11,979)
|Sales
|(1,115)
|(1,093)
|(2,875)
|Transfers in
|0
|0
|0
|0
|Transfers out
|0
|0
|0
|0
|Realized gains/(losses)
|1,111
|1,088
|2,872
|11,733
|Unrealized gains/(losses)
|(1,214)
|(1,250)
|803
|(13,568)
|Ending balance
|930
|383
|930
|383
|Unrealized gains/ (losses) for assets held at period end
|(254)
|383
|930
|383
|Derivative contracts | Financial instruments and other inventory positions sold, but not yet purchased
|Fair Value, Liabilities Measured on Recurring Basis, Unobservable Input Reconciliation, Calculation [Roll Forward]
|Beginning balance
|1,389
|3,906
|4,433
|1,487
|Purchases
|(1,192)
|0
|(2,497)
|(719)
|Sales
|0
|7,758
|3,226
|7,758
|Transfers in
|0
|0
|0
|0
|Transfers out
|0
|0
|0
|0
|Realized gains/(losses)
|1,192
|(7,758)
|(729)
|(7,039)
|Unrealized gains/(losses)
|(384)
|1,667
|(3,428)
|4,086
|Ending balance
|1,005
|5,573
|1,005
|5,573
|Unrealized gains/(losses) for liabilities held at period end
|$ 531
|$ 4,753
|$ 1,005
|$ 5,573
|X
- Definition
+ References
This element represents total gains or losses for the period (realized), arising from assets measured at fair value on a recurring basis using unobservable inputs (Level 3), which are included in earnings or resulted in a change in net asset value.
+ Details
No definition available.
|X
- Definition
+ References
This element represents total gains or losses for the period (unrealized), arising from assets measured at fair value on a recurring basis using unobservable inputs (Level 3), which are included in earnings or resulted in a change in net asset value.
+ Details
No definition available.
|X
- Definition
+ References
This element represents total gains or losses for the period (realized), arising from liabilities measured at fair value on a recurring basis using unobservable inputs (Level 3), which are included in earnings or resulted in a change in net Liability value.
+ Details
No definition available.
|X
- Definition
+ References
This element represents total gains or losses for the period (unrealized), arising from liabilities measured at fair value on a recurring basis using unobservable inputs (Level 3), which are included in earnings or resulted in a change in net Liability value.
+ Details
No definition available.
|X
- Definition
+ References
The fair value measurement of the unrealized gains or losses, recognized in earnings, on those investments held at the end of the period identified.
+ Details
No definition available.
|X
- Definition
+ References
The fair value measurement of the unrealized gains or losses, recognized in earnings, on those investments held at the end of the period identified.
+ Details
No definition available.
|X
- Definition
+ References
A roll forward is a reconciliation of a concept from the beginning of a period to the end of a period.
+ Details
No definition available.
|X
- Definition
+ References
A roll forward is a reconciliation of a concept from the beginning of a period to the end of a period.
+ Details
No definition available.
|X
- Definition
+ References
Amount of transfers of financial instrument classified as a liability into level 3 of the fair value hierarchy.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of transfers of financial instrument classified as a liability out of level 3 of the fair value hierarchy.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of issuances of financial instrument classified as an asset meas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of purchases of financial instrument classified as an asset meas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of sale of financial instrument classified as an asset meas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of settlement of financial instrument classified as an asset meas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of transfer of financial instrument classified as an asset into level 3 of the fair value hierarchy.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of transfers of financial instrument classified as an asset out of level 3 of the fair value hierarchy.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Fair value of financial instrument classified as an asset meas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of issuances of financ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Amount of settlements of financ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Definition
+ References
Fair value of financial instrument classified as a liability measured using unobservable inputs that reflect the entity's own assumption about the assumptions market participants would use in pricing.
+ Details
Reference 1: http://www.xbrl.org/2003/role/presentationR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details
|X
- Details